Arab Weather - The latest received satellite images show the movement of medium-density dust waves from southern Iraqi territory, passing through the western parts of Kuwait to the eastern parts of the Kingdom of Saudi Arabia, accompanied by a decrease in the range of horizontal visibility.

 

The internally developed Kronos system in the Arab Weather Center shows a noticeable decrease in the horizontal visibility of western Kuwait and several parts of eastern Saudi Arabia.
